TurboCAD users to gain from
collaboration
IMSI is to offer state-of-the-art design collaboration functionality through a strategic partnership with PDMOffice.
IMSI is to offer state-of-the-art design collaboration functionality through a strategic partnership with PDMOffice This partnership makes available PDMOffice design collaboration functionality to TurboCAD users within their TurboCAD environment, allowing them to share documents with their peers, visualise CAD models (250-plus formats supported), manage project timeline and related activities and hold design reviews in online meetings
